Abstract

Abstract Methylene-bridged resorcin [4] arenes featuring electrochemically active and hydrophilic viologen units, chemically attached to their 'rim'regions, and a variety of pendent groups ('feet') have been synthesized. These compounds were designed to act as electrochemically active cavitands and especially as guests in mycobacterial channel proteins (channel blockers).
